About Us

LA Promise Fund is a nonprofit organization dedicated to preparing Los Angeles students for success in college, career, and life. Working through a network of high-performing, community-based schools and a portfolio of programs that reach students throughout the County, the Fund creates vibrant community hubs and partnerships that foster motivated, engaged, and directed students poised for academic, professional, and personal success.

LA Promise Fund Neighborhood is an enrollment zone that includes two large South LA high schools (Manual Arts and West Adams Prep) and one middle school (John Muir) operated by LA Promise Fund in a first-of-its-kind performance contract with the Los Angeles Unified School District. Within this zone, LA Promise Fund transforms chronically failing public schools, opens new schools and remakes schools into community hubs that offer comprehensive support services for students and families. In Spring 2016, LA Promise Fund was approved to grow its network of feeder schools in South Los Angeles via the charter school model. By doing this, LA Promise Fund will prepare every child in LA Promise Fund Neighborhood to be college and career-ready, healthy and successful in life.
